My professional career started in the Graduate School of Public and International Affairs at the University of Pittsburgh. In two years, I was lucky enough to get experience in several areas: newsletters, websites, collateral, advertising, archives, and most of all, special events. That foundation paved the way for a jump to legal marketing and then accounting marketing for several years. When I left in-house marketing in 2016, I was the marketing director for a regional accounting firm in Pittsburgh, PA. Along the way, I was active in several non-profits.

I went back to school for my MBA part-time and graduated in 2014 with high honors. That opened another door and allowed me to return to Pitt as a part-time instructor in addition to my day job. From 2014-2018, I was an adjunct faculty member in Pitt’s Department of English, teaching Written Professional Writing and Social Media for Business. In 2015, I completed a voluntary Faculty Seminar for Speaking in the Disciplines. 

The end of 2016 marked a new beginning: I left my in-house marketing job to pursue … I didn’t know what. The birth of my son motivated me to take a big risk, and in the months that followed, I began freelancing. Those first few projects turned into long-term clients, and I figured it would be an ideal time to see if it made sense to do the self-employed gig full-time. Seventh Gear Communications LLC was made official in late spring 2017. 

Fast forward to 2021, and the experiment is still a success. I have the pleasure of working with extremely talented, caring individuals across the country who trust me and this company with their social media, branding, marketing, and more. The journey thus far has been equal parts exciting, challenging, and fulfilling.
